Management Commentary

In their Q1 2026 earnings call, Encompass Health's management highlighted solid operational execution despite a dynamic healthcare landscape. The leadership noted that earnings per share of $1.60 reflected the company's focus on cost management and patient volume growth. Key business drivers included sustained demand for post-acute care services, with admissions and patient days showing year-over-year improvements. Management emphasized the successful integration of recent acquisitions into their network, which has expanded geographic reach and diversified payer mix. Operationally, they pointed to ongoing investments in clinical technology and workforce retention initiatives, which have supported both patient outcomes and staff stability. While revenue specifics were not detailed in this release, executives expressed confidence in the company's ability to navigate reimbursement changes and regulatory requirements. The commentary also underscored progress in expanding outpatient service lines and enhancing care coordination with acute care partners. Management reiterated their strategic priorities for the remainder of the year: driving organic growth through community partnerships, optimizing hospital-level efficiencies, and advancing value-based care models. Overall, the tone was cautiously optimistic, with management viewing the quarter's performance as a solid foundation for the upcoming periods. Forward Guidance

Looking ahead, Encompass (EHC) management provided cautious but measured guidance for the remainder of 2026. On the recent earnings call, executives emphasized that the company expects continued momentum from its core operations, supported by steady patient volumes and disciplined cost management. While specific numeric guidance for the full year was not disclosed in detail beyond the reported quarterly performance, the tone suggested confidence in sustaining the recent EPS of $1.60 as a baseline for future quarters. The company anticipates that investments in digital health initiatives and operational efficiencies may contribute to margin expansion over time, though the pace remains dependent on broader market conditions. Management noted that reimbursement dynamics and labor costs could present headwinds, but they expressed a belief that existing strategies would help mitigate these pressures. Analysts following Encompass have generally aligned with the view that the company is positioned for stable growth, with the potential for modest upside if volume trends continue. However, the forward outlook reflects prudent planning, as the healthcare sector faces ongoing regulatory and macroeconomic uncertainties. The guidance implies that Encompass maintains flexibility to adapt while focusing on long-term value creation. Market Reaction

Following the release of Encompass Health's (EHC) first-quarter 2026 earnings, the market response appeared measured, with shares experiencing a modest upward drift in the sessions immediately after the announcement. The company reported earnings per share of $1.60, surpassing consensus estimates, though investors noted the absence of detailed revenue figures in the initial release, which introduced a degree of caution. Analysts generally characterized the EPS beat as a positive signal, pointing to operational discipline and stable patient volumes within the post-acute care segment. However, several research notes tempered enthusiasm, highlighting that the lack of top-line disclosure could obscure underlying revenue trends, particularly amid ongoing reimbursement adjustments. Technical action saw the stock maintain support near recent trading ranges, with volume slightly above average, suggesting active institutional interest. Options markets implied a modest post-earnings volatility contraction, reflecting an orderly adjustment of expectations. While the EPS outperformance provided a near-term catalyst, the broader view from analysts in recent weeks has been that sustained margin improvement and clarity on volume growth will be critical for further upside. The absence of explicit revenue guidance kept the narrative balanced, with many concluding that the quarter’s results, while solid, leave room for the next earnings cycle to confirm the trajectory.
